The first in the list is the use of landfill. In this method, garbage are thrown and buried in a landfill. This method has been used by many people. The main aim here is to bury the garbage inside the pit. Precautions are taken into account to ensure that bad smells are removed and no dangerous materials are buried into the ground. This form of waste disposal requires a large piece of land which is not easy to find with the increasing population.

Next is combustion or incineration. With this method, the municipal solid wastes are collected and burned at very high temperatures. As they burn, they are converted to residue as well to gaseous products. The main advantage of this method is that it can reduce a large volume of solid waste. Besides, it does not require a large piece of land.

Next is recovery and recycling. With recovery, the useful discarded items are taken for a unique use. They are processed to recover valuable materials. The recovered products are turned into energy in the form of fuel, electricity or usable fuel. On the other hand, recycling involves converting the garbage into new products. Recycling prevents the consumption of energy by fresh raw materials.

Organic wastes such as kitchen and garden remains may be disposed through composting. Composting is a bio degradation process which converts the organic wastes into nutrients which are utilized by the growing crops. In this process, organic materials are allowed to sit on a given place for many months during which they are acted upon by microbes and thus they decompose. The advantage here is that harmful wastes are converted to harmless materials. However it may need a large piece of land and the materials takes a lot of time to fully decompose.
